## Artifact Signing — SDK Parity Notes (Weekly Sync)

Kestrel SDK for Android reached parity with the Swift client this sprint: offline queueing, batched telemetry, and retry semantics now match. Both SDKs ship as signed artifacts from the same pipeline. Remaining gap: background sync throttling, targeted next sprint. Verify both release bundles before tagging. Both artifacts validate against the shared signing key below.

signing key of kawig-fafog = bky19_6Fypv1qws7J8qJtaYjX

// Sets up the client for Quillhopper, our internal message queue. Log
// compaction runs per-topic and keeps only the latest record per key, so
// consumers rebuilding state should read from the compacted offset, not
// zero. Compaction lag is visible on the Quillhopper dashboard. The client
// needs the internal queue admin key, which is set just below.

app token of hawip-fajeg = vxb7-xgpqdFl

## Deployment

Textgate's encoding sniffer runs as a sidecar next to the upload service. Deploy both together; the sniffer inspects the first 64 KB of each uploaded text file and tags it before storage. Mismatched tags block ingestion, so keep the confidence threshold sane. The sidecar reads its runtime settings from the values below.

deployment values, yafop-fahap:
[lamwyn]
team = silath
access_code = ac_166fb2
host = lamwyn.orvexgrid.example
port = 9300
owner = pelael.praius
peer = istiel.zarqeldyn.corp